Juicy Lucy (Cheese Stuffed Burgers)
🇺🇸 United States · Minnesota
Ingredients
- 1½ lbs ground beef (80/20 or 85/15)
- 1 tsp Worcestershire sauce
- 1 tsp salt
- ½ tsp black pepper, freshly cracked
- 1 tsp garlic powder
- 6 slices American cheese, quartered
- 1 Tbsp cooking oil
- 4 hamburger buns
- 12 pickle slices
Steps
- Combine ground beef with Worcestershire sauce, garlic powder, salt, and pepper in a large bowl.
- Divide the mixture into 8 equal portions (about 3 oz each) and form into balls.
- Flatten each ball between parchment paper or plastic wrap using the bottom of a heavy skillet to form 8 thin patties.
- Arrange 4 quartered cheese slices in a fan shape on top of one patty, leaving space around the edges. Top with a second patty and pinch edges together to seal in the cheese.
- Heat oil in a medium iron skillet over medium heat until shimmering. Add patties and cook without moving for 3 minutes.
- Flip the patties and cook for another 3 minutes on the other side.
- Transfer burgers to a plate and let rest for 5 minutes. Toast the buns in the same skillet while burgers rest.
- Serve the burgers on toasted buns with pickle slices and desired toppings.
Notes
Be careful when biting into these burgers as the melted cheese center can be very hot.
